Projet

Général

Profil

Tâche #12668

Distribution EOLE - Scénario #12723: Faire fonctionner les applications web utilisant le proxy CAS en 2.5.1

Problème de génération des tickets PGT

Ajouté par Philippe Caseiro il y a plus de 8 ans. Mis à jour il y a plus de 8 ans.

Statut:
Fermé
Priorité:
Haut
Assigné à:
Début:
26/08/2015
Echéance:
% réalisé:

100%

Temps estimé:
4.00 h
Temps passé:
Restant à faire (heures):
0.0

Description

Sur 2.5 lorsqu'une application demande un ticket PGT cela ne fonctionne pas.

On obtiens la trace suivante dans les logs de EoleSSO :

2015-08-26T15:25:33.752758+02:00 scribe.ac-test.lan eolesso: [-] Unhandled error in Deferred: 2015-08-26T15:25:33.753340+02:00 scribe.ac-test.lan eolesso: [-] Unhandled Error 2015-08-26T15:25:33.753593+02:00 scribe.ac-test.lan eolesso: [-] #011Traceback (most recent call last): 2015-08-26T15:25:33.753842+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 577, in _runCallbacks 2015-08-26T15:25:33.754151+02:00 scribe.ac-test.lan eolesso: [-] #011 current.result = callback(current.result, *args, **kw) 2015-08-26T15:25:33.754470+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/base.py", line 253, in _checkTimeout 2015-08-26T15:25:33.754748+02:00 scribe.ac-test.lan eolesso: [-] #011 userDeferred.callback(result) 2015-08-26T15:25:33.755006+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 382, in callback 2015-08-26T15:25:33.755312+02:00 scribe.ac-test.lan eolesso: [-] #011 self._startRunCallbacks(result) 2015-08-26T15:25:33.755563+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 490, in _startRunCallbacks 2015-08-26T15:25:33.755820+02:00 scribe.ac-test.lan eolesso: [-] #011 self._runCallbacks() 2015-08-26T15:25:33.756080+02:00 scribe.ac-test.lan eolesso: [-] #011--- <exception caught here> --- 2015-08-26T15:25:33.756332+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 577, in _runCallbacks 2015-08-26T15:25:33.756590+02:00 scribe.ac-test.lan eolesso: [-] #011 current.result = callback(current.result, *args, **kw) 2015-08-26T15:25:33.756858+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/tcp.py", line 440, in _setRealAddress 2015-08-26T15:25:33.757120+02:00 scribe.ac-test.lan eolesso: [-] #011 self.doConnect() 2015-08-26T15:25:33.757395+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/tcp.py", line 569, in doConnect 2015-08-26T15:25:33.757655+02:00 scribe.ac-test.lan eolesso: [-] #011 connectResult = self.socket.connect_ex(self.realAddress) 2015-08-26T15:25:33.757920+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/socket.py", line 224, in meth 2015-08-26T15:25:33.758185+02:00 scribe.ac-test.lan eolesso: [-] #011 return getattr(self._sock,name)(*args) 2015-08-26T15:25:33.758459+02:00 scribe.ac-test.lan eolesso: [-] #011exceptions.TypeError: an integer is required 

Révisions associées

Révision af956167 (diff)
Ajouté par Bruno Boiget il y a plus de 8 ans

envoi du PGT : port forcé à 80 ou 443 si non spécifié

ref #12668 @1h

Historique

#1 Mis à jour par Philippe Caseiro il y a plus de 8 ans

2015-08-26T15:25:33.752758+02:00 scribe.ac-test.lan eolesso: [-] Unhandled error in Deferred:
2015-08-26T15:25:33.753340+02:00 scribe.ac-test.lan eolesso: [-] Unhandled Error
2015-08-26T15:25:33.753593+02:00 scribe.ac-test.lan eolesso: [-] #011Traceback (most recent call last):
2015-08-26T15:25:33.753842+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 577, in _runCallbacks
2015-08-26T15:25:33.754151+02:00 scribe.ac-test.lan eolesso: [-] #011 current.result = callback(current.result, *args, **kw)
2015-08-26T15:25:33.754470+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/base.py", line 253, in _checkTimeout
2015-08-26T15:25:33.754748+02:00 scribe.ac-test.lan eolesso: [-] #011 userDeferred.callback(result)
2015-08-26T15:25:33.755006+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 382, in callback
2015-08-26T15:25:33.755312+02:00 scribe.ac-test.lan eolesso: [-] #011 self._startRunCallbacks(result)
2015-08-26T15:25:33.755563+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 490, in _startRunCallbacks
2015-08-26T15:25:33.755820+02:00 scribe.ac-test.lan eolesso: [-] #011 self._runCallbacks()
2015-08-26T15:25:33.756080+02:00 scribe.ac-test.lan eolesso: [-] #011--- <exception caught here> ---
2015-08-26T15:25:33.756332+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 577, in _runCallbacks
2015-08-26T15:25:33.756590+02:00 scribe.ac-test.lan eolesso: [-] #011 current.result = callback(current.result, *args, **kw)
2015-08-26T15:25:33.756858+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/tcp.py", line 440, in _setRealAddress
2015-08-26T15:25:33.757120+02:00 scribe.ac-test.lan eolesso: [-] #011 self.doConnect()
2015-08-26T15:25:33.757395+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/dist-packages/twisted/internet/tcp.py", line 569, in doConnect
2015-08-26T15:25:33.757655+02:00 scribe.ac-test.lan eolesso: [-] #011 connectResult = self.socket.connect_ex(self.realAddress)
2015-08-26T15:25:33.757920+02:00 scribe.ac-test.lan eolesso: [-] #011 File "/usr/lib/python2.7/socket.py", line 224, in meth
2015-08-26T15:25:33.758185+02:00 scribe.ac-test.lan eolesso: [-] #011 return getattr(self._sock,name)(*args)
2015-08-26T15:25:33.758459+02:00 scribe.ac-test.lan eolesso: [-] #011exceptions.TypeError: an integer is required

#2 Mis à jour par Philippe Caseiro il y a plus de 8 ans

Pour info :

En 2.5 la lib M2Crypto n'est pas cette que nous avons patché mais la version upstream de ubuntu. Attention au problème heartblead

#3 Mis à jour par Joël Cuissinat il y a plus de 8 ans

  • Tracker changé de Anomalie à Tâche
  • Temps estimé mis à 4.00 h
  • Tâche parente mis à #12723
  • Restant à faire (heures) mis à 4.0

#4 Mis à jour par Scrum Master il y a plus de 8 ans

  • Statut changé de Nouveau à En cours

#5 Mis à jour par Scrum Master il y a plus de 8 ans

  • Assigné à mis à Bruno Boiget

#6 Mis à jour par Bruno Boiget il y a plus de 8 ans

  • % réalisé changé de 0 à 100
  • Restant à faire (heures) changé de 4.0 à 0.25

#7 Mis à jour par Scrum Master il y a plus de 8 ans

  • Statut changé de En cours à Résolu

#8 Mis à jour par Joël Cuissinat il y a plus de 8 ans

Les 3 applications sont fonctionnelles sur AmonEcole et Scribe 2.5.1 (eole-sso 2.5.1~1-1).

#9 Mis à jour par Joël Cuissinat il y a plus de 8 ans

  • Statut changé de Résolu à Fermé
  • Restant à faire (heures) changé de 0.25 à 0.0

Formats disponibles : Atom PDF